Skip to content

Commit b1daad0

Browse files
committed
Fix mpris slot name
MPRIS enables desktop environments (e.g. GNOME) to provide media player controls for media playing in the browser. Brave uses DBus name `org.mpris.MediaPlayer2.chromium` whereas Snap sets an AppArmor rule for `org.mpris.MediaPlayer2.brave` by default. Setting the name parameter explicitly for the slot makes Snap generate a compatible AppArmor rule. Fixes brave/brave-browser#16187
1 parent b813a1e commit b1daad0

File tree

1 file changed

+4
-0
lines changed

1 file changed

+4
-0
lines changed

snapcraft.yaml

+4
Original file line numberDiff line numberDiff line change
@@ -46,6 +46,10 @@ plugs:
4646
browser-sandbox:
4747
interface: browser-support
4848
allow-sandbox: true
49+
slots:
50+
mpris:
51+
interface: mpris
52+
name: chromium
4953
parts:
5054
brave:
5155
plugin: dump

0 commit comments

Comments
 (0)